Born in 1998, this footballer began his career with the youth academy of Panathinaikos. He made his first-team debut in 2018 and quickly established himself as a key player for the team. His performances in the Greek Super League garnered attention and led to a reputation as a talented midfielder. Several seasons were spent at Panathinaikos, contributing to the club's competitive status in domestic and European competitions.

Born in 1915, a notable American guitarist contributed significantly to the blues genre. Involved in the Chicago blues scene, worked closely with luminaries such as Muddy Waters and appeared on many recordings. Released several albums, showcasing a unique blend of delta blues and Chicago styles. Recognized for extraordinary skill on the guitar and distinctive vocal style, influenced many musicians in the blues and rock genres. Received the National Heritage Fellowship from the National Endowment for the Arts in 1998, highlighting his contributions to American music.

Served as the 3rd President of Slovakia from 2004 to 2014. Prior to the presidency, engaged in Slovak politics, holding various key positions including Foreign Minister and the first Speaker of the National Council after the dissolution of Czechoslovakia. Contributed to the establishment of Slovakia as an independent nation following its split from Czechoslovakia. Advocated for European integration and bilateral relations throughout the presidency.

Born in 1969, a successful singer-songwriter, producer, and actress. Debuted in 1990 with a self-titled album, which included the hit single 'Vision of Love'. Achieved remarkable success in pop and R&B music, with numerous chart-topping singles. Notable for a five-octave vocal range and signature whistle register. Also ventured into acting, starring in films such as 'Precious' and 'The Butler'. Received multiple awards, including five Grammy Awards.
